详细介绍了MATLAB中filter、conv和impz等几个相关函数的用法。filter函数用于信号处理中的滤波操作,conv函数则执行信号处理中的卷积运算。impz函数则可用于生成滤波器的脉冲响应。通过,读者能够深入了解这些函数在MATLAB中的应用场景和技术细节。
MATLAB中filter、conv和impz函数的使用详解
相关推荐
matlab中plot函数详解
matlab中plot函数详解如下,共享加油!
Matlab
0
2024-08-12
Matlab中find函数详解
Matlab中find函数是一种用于快速定位数据的工具。它能够帮助用户迅速找到符合特定条件的数据元素,提高了数据处理效率。使用find函数可以轻松实现对矩阵和数组的搜索与筛选,是Matlab编程中不可或缺的重要功能之一。
Matlab
0
2024-08-22
Matlab中函数size的应用详解
Matlab中的size函数能够查询变量的尺寸。例如,对于一个名为A的3×4二维矩阵,可以通过size(A)直接获取其大小,结果为3 4。另外,使用[s,c]=size(A)形式可以将矩阵A的行数返回给变量s,列数返回给变量c,具体操作为s=3,c=4。
Matlab
0
2024-08-26
Oracle SQL中分组函数的定义和使用详解
分组函数在Oracle SQL中与单行函数不同,它们作用于记录的分组,并针对每个组返回一个结果。这些组可以是整个表,也可以是通过GROUP BY子句分组的多个子集。使用分组函数可以对数据进行聚合计算,如求和、平均值等,是SQL查询中重要的工具之一。
Oracle
0
2024-10-02
快速卷积Qconv作为SP Toolbox“conv”函数的高效替代方案
虽然SP工具箱的“conv”函数在处理长度较短的线性卷积时非常有效,但当信号长度增大时,使用FFT可以更快地计算卷积。选择智能FFT大小(即仅包含小素数作为其素数因子的大小)通常可以显著降低成本。Qconv通过调用包含的cfft.m提供了这一功能。值得注意的是,选择合适的p值,例如p = 5,往往可以提高计算效率。以下是一个演示Qconv在处理大信号时的应用示例: >> N1 = 463902; N2 = 123456; >> X = randn(N1, 1); Y = randn(N2, 1); >> tic; Xc = qconv(X,Y); toc %-- 计算长度为N1 + N2 - 1的FFT所需的时间。
Matlab
0
2024-09-29
重构函数名和路径移动和重命名Matlab文件中的函数
在您的Matlab开发中,要重构函数名,需要更改路径中对函数名的所有引用,并将函数文件移动到新命名的文件中。使用句法refactor_fcn_name(fcnname, newfcnname)可以实现在整个Matlab路径中查找并替换函数名为新名称。该过程还会默认重命名包含该功能的M文件。如果需要,可以选择移动函数到新路径。
Matlab
0
2024-08-25
ACCESS函数详解Abs、Array和Asc函数使用指南
ACCESS函数详解
Abs函数
功能:Abs函数的主要功能是返回给定数值的绝对值,即去掉正负号后的值。
语法:Abs(number)
参数:
number:必填参数,可以是任何有效的数值表达式。如果包含Null值则返回Null,若为未初始化变量则返回0。
示例:
vba
Dim x As Integer
x = Abs(-10) ' x的值为10
x = Abs(10) ' x的值也为10
x = Abs(Null) ' x的值为Null
Array函数
功能:Array函数用于创建一个数组,将一系列值赋给数组的各元素。
语法:Array(arglist)
参数:
arglist:必填参数,为一个用逗号分隔的值列表,这些值将作为数组元素。如果未提供参数,则生成长度为0的数组。
示例:
vba
Dim arr As Variant
arr = Array(1, 2, 3) ' arr包含三个元素
Dim b As Integer
b = arr(2) ' b的值为2
说明:
Array函数生成的数组默认下界为0,可通过Option Base修改,但若用VBA.Array指定类型库名,则不受Option Base影响。
Variant类型变量即使未声明为数组,也可作为数组使用。
Asc函数
功能:Asc函数返回字符串中第一个字符的ASCII代码值。
语法:Asc(string)
参数:
string:必填参数,需为有效的字符串表达式。若字符串为空,函数会抛出运行时错误。
示例:vbaDim code As Integercode = Asc(\"H\") ' code的值为72
说明:在非双字节字符集(DBCS)系统中,Asc函数返回第一个字符的ASCII值。
Access
0
2024-10-26
Oracle SQL中Round和Trunc函数详解
在Oracle SQL语句中,ROUND函数用于将数字四舍五入到指定的小数位数,如ROUND(45.923, 2)将返回45.92;而TRUNC函数则用于截断数字到指定的小数位数,如TRUNC(45.923, 2)将返回45.92。这些函数在数据库查询和数据处理中起到重要作用。
Oracle
0
2024-08-18
MATLAB函数中return语句的使用方法
在MATLAB函数中,如果插入了return语句,则函数执行到该语句时立即结束,并返回到调用该函数的位置。如果函数中没有return语句,则函数执行完成后会自动返回。函数内部定义的变量仅在函数内部有效,函数执行完毕后这些变量将被清除。
Matlab
2
2024-07-19